I: An algebraic study.}, year = {2003}, journal = {Fundamenta Informaticae}, volume = {58}, number = {3-4}, issn = {0169-2968}, pages = {399-420}, publisher = {Polish Mathematical Society, Warsaw; IOS Press, Amsterdam}, abstract = {Summary: Information dynamics of Cellular Automata (CA) is studied using polynomials over finite fields. The information about the uncertainty of cell states is expressed by an indeterminate $X$ called information variable and its dynamics is investigated by extending CA to CA[$X$] whose cell states are polynomials in $X$. For the global configuration of extended CA[$X$], new notions of completeness and degeneracy are defined and their dynamical properties are investigated. A theorem is proved that completeness equals non-degeneracy. With respect to the reversibility, we prove that a CA is reversible, if and only if its extension CA[$X$] preserves the set of complete configurations. Information dynamics of finite CAs and linear CAs are treated in separate sections. Decision problems are also referred to.}, identifier = {02113949}, }
